0 likes | 2 Views
Python is a high-level, interpreted, and general-purpose programming language known for its simplicity and readability. Created by Guido van Rossum in 1991, Python has become one of the most popular languages worldwide because it is beginner-friendly and versatile. Its clean syntax, similar to plain English, makes it easy to learn and use.<br><br>Python supports multiple programming paradigms such as object-oriented, functional, and procedural programming. It comes with a vast standard library and strong community support, which makes building applications faster and easier.
E N D
Introduction to Python Programming Language Python is a versatile programming language recognized for its simplicity and readability, making it accessible for beginners and powerful for professionals. It supports various programming paradigms and boasts a vast ecosystem of libraries, making it suitable for a wide range of applications, such as web development and data science.
History of Python Creation and Evolution Open Source Nature Adoption and Popularity ? ? ? Python was created by Guido van Python is open-source, allowing Python's adoption surged in the Rossum and first released in ????, free modifications. This fosters a late ????s, favored by major emphasizing code readability and community that creates libraries companies for web development evolution through major versions. and documentation. and AI applications.
Core Features of Python Versatile Libraries and Frameworks ? Rich ecosystem of tools like NumPy, Pandas, Flask, and Django speeds up Simplicity and Readability development. ? Python’s intuitive syntax enhances collaboration by making code clear and understandable. Cross-Platform Compatibility Python code runs on Windows, macOS, ? and Linux, broadening its audience.
Popular Applications of Python Web Development Data Science and Machine Automation and Scripting Learning Python is widely used for web Ideal for automating tasks, from file development with frameworks like Django Preferred for data science due to libraries management to web scraping. and Flask. like TensorFlow and Scikit-Learn.
Community and Support Vibrant Community Extensive Documentation Educational Resources Python has a large, active community that The official Python documentation is A plethora of resources, including online contributes to its growth and support. comprehensive and well-maintained, courses and books, facilitate learning aiding both beginners and experts. Python effectively.
Future of Python Continuous Development Python is continually evolving with ? regular updates to enhance performance and developer experience. Growing Demand ? The demand for Python developers continues to grow in data science, machine learning, and web Integration with Emerging development. Technologies Python's versatility supports integration ? with AI, blockchain, and IoT, adapting to innovative projects.
Conclusion Summary of Advantages Encouragement to Learn Final Thoughts Python's simplicity, versatility, and strong Learning Python is a great first step for Python is well-positioned to adapt and community support make it an excellent anyone interested in programming, grow as technology evolves, offering choice for both beginners and experienced providing a solid foundation for success. exciting career opportunities. developers.